COLUMBIA, SC - The Allen University Softball team dropped both ends of their non-conference doubleheader vs Lincoln University (Pa.) at home on Friday afternoon.
LU was leading just 6-2 after four innings in game one before getting to senior starter
Daeshonna Beckham-Timmons for two runs in the 5th and 10 in the 6th to clinch the game.Â
Timmons allowed 10 earned runs on 12 hits while walking five and striking out six.Â
Allen scored one run each in the 3rd and 4th innings on RF
Michaela Barron's RBI single that scored CF
Morgan Moon, who had tripled and CÂ
Marcell Hernandez's RBI single that scored 3BÂ
Rachel Rolle. Also recording hits in game one were Rolle, senior shortstop
Chyna Davis and outfielder
Meosha McKnight.
Barron and Rolle each stole a base in the loss as well while SSU took advantage of seven Jacket errors to get the win.
In game two, LU rolled to the 17-1 win in five innings. AU starter
Rachel Rolle (0-2) threw five innings allowing 14 earned runs on 11 hits while walking nine and striking out one.
Offensively, Allen was led by
Morgan Moon's two hits and Hernandez's double. Moon and Spencer also stole bases. Rolle also came around to score in the 5th on a wild pitch before the game was called with one out in the bottom of the 5th due to lightning.
Lincoln improved to 5-6 with the wins while Allen fell to 0-12.
